Building Visual Harmony: A Guide to Effective Branding Design
To design a truly memorable brand, it's imperative to focus on visual harmony. This involves selecting colors, fonts, and imagery that juxtapose harmoniously. A well-designed brand should evoke impressions of trust, reliability, and innovation, all while remaining consistent across platforms.
One effective way to achieve visual harmony is through the use of a color scheme. A cohesive color palette can transmit your brand's personality and values, while also improving readability and visual appeal.
- When selecting fonts, it's important to think about the message you want to convey. Serif fonts can feel established, while sans-serif fonts often appear more contemporary.
- Imagery plays a crucial role in branding. It should be applicable to your brand's story and values, and should also be visually engaging.
